The Role of Moisture Control in Commercial Infrastructure

Humidity is often an invisible threat until it manifests as physical damage. In large warehouses, manufacturing plants, or commercial kitchens, high humidity levels can lead to a variety of failures. Metal components may begin to oxidize, wood products can warp or swell, and electronic components can experience premature failure due to moisture ingress. A professional-grade dehumidifier serves as the first line of defense against these environmental stressors.

Capacity vs. Coverage: Calculating Your Needs

One common mistake in procurement is choosing a unit based on square footage alone without calculating the volume of air and the specific humidity levels present. A commercial dehumidifier must be sized to handle the "latent load"—the moisture added by external doors opening, steam from processes, or groundwater seepage. For example, a warehouse with high turnover may require a higher-capacity unit to compensate for the constant influx of humid air. When looking for a commercial dehumidifier australia, you must consider the "pints per day" or "litres per day" rating relative to your specific moisture load.

Continuous Operation and Durability

Unlike residential models, commercial units are built with heavy-duty compressors and large-capacity tanks. They are designed to run for days or weeks at a time without overheating. This durability is vital for 24/7 operations where the environment must remain stable regardless of external conditions. High-quality industrial machines also feature robust drainage systems, allowing them to be plumbed into a drain line, which eliminates the need for manual emptying and allows for autonomous operation.

Advancing Air Quality with HEPA Filtration and Scrubbing

While dehumidification addresses moisture, air scrubbing addresses particulate matter. In many industrial settings, "clean" does not just mean free of dust; it means free from microscopic contaminants that can affect both machinery and human health. This is where the integration of a high-efficiency Air Purifier becomes essential.

The Science of HEPA Filtration

HEPA (High-Efficiency Particulate Air) filters are designed to trap 99.97% of airborne particles at the 0.3-micron level. In a commercial context, this includes dust, pollen, mold spores, and even some types of bacteria. When paired with a powerful motor, these filters significantly reduce the "load" on the building's primary HVAC system, extending the life of your ventilation infrastructure. Why "Air Scrubbing" is Vital for Restoration

In the context of Air Purifier technology, an "air scrubber" specifically refers to a device that moves large volumes of air through a filtration system. This is critical in restoration and construction environments where silica dust, drywall dust, or smoke particles are prevalent. A high-quality scrubber prevents these contaminants from settling on surfaces that have been cleaned or painted, allowing for faster project completion and higher quality outcomes.

Comparing Dehumidification and Air Scrubbing Technologies

To help determine the right equipment for your specific application, it is useful to weigh the primary functions of dehumidifiers against air scrubbers. While they are often used together, they solve different environmental problems.

Dehumidifiers focus on Relative Humidity (RH%). Their goal is to remove water vapor from the air to prevent rot, mold, and corrosion. They use refrigerant-based cooling or desiccant technology to condense moisture out of the atmosphere.

Air Scrubbers focus on Particulate Matter (PM). Their goal is to remove dust, odors, and microbes from the air. They use high-powered fans and multi-stage filtration (often including HEPA and activated carbon) to "scrub" the air as it circulates.

Critical Factors Before You Buy or Hire

Before committing to a specific piece of equipment, several logistical and technical factors must be evaluated. Choosing the wrong spec can lead to underperforming machines that fail to stabilize the environment, potentially resulting in property damage.

1. Site Dimensions and Airflow Dynamics

Large open spaces require high-CFM (Cubic Feet per Minute) ratings. If a room is large but has limited airflow, you may need multiple smaller units spaced strategically rather than one massive unit placed in a corner. Consider "dead zones" where moisture might accumulate due to lack of circulation; these are prime spots for mold growth.

2. Power Availability and Requirements

Industrial-grade commercial dehumidifier australia units often require high-voltage power (e.g., 3-phase power) to run large compressors effectively. Before selecting a unit, verify the electrical infrastructure of your site. A machine that cannot run on the available power is useless in an emergency.

3. Drainage Solutions

For long-term moisture control, gravity drain options are preferred over internal tanks. If you are operating in a facility where manual intervention is limited, ensuring your dehumidifier can be plumbed into a drainage system is vital for maintaining consistent humidity levels without human oversight.

4. Filtration Grade

Not all filters are created equal. For professional applications, look for multi-stage filtration. A pre-filter catches large dust particles, while the HEPA filter captures the microscopic ones. This protects the internal components of the machine from clogging and ensures that the air being recirculated is as clean as possible.

Restoration and Construction

When a building is damaged by water, the clock starts immediately. Mold can begin to grow in as little as 24 to 48 hours. In these scenarios, high-capacity restoration equipment australia is mandatory. A combination of a powerful dehumidifier and an air scrubber allows contractors to dry out structures while simultaneously keeping the environment safe for workers who might be exposed to dust or mold spores.

Manufacturing and Warehousing

In manufacturing, humidity can ruin products like timber, textiles, and high-tech electronics. For long-term storage in warehouses, a commercial dehumidifier australia provides the constant stability needed to prevent degradation of inventory over months or years.

Food and Beverage Production

Humidity control is vital for preventing bacterial growth in food processing areas. Furthermore, an air scrubber australia can be used to manage airborne particles that could contaminate the production line.
